Oct 1, 2013
Tarsem weaves surrealist motifs into this Gilliamesque fantasy that will appear to the more visual-minded viewer (guess who saw Baraka?) They don't make them like this very often, and they may never again.

May 20, 2008
Best movie of '08 by far. A visual masterpiece that delves into the bleaker aspects of the human pysche. The tale (the fantasy told by Roy) within a tale wonderfully reflects the mental state of lead character.
